For those not demanding the intensive care that inpatient drug and alcohol rehab in North Canton, OH. provides but still in need of additional attention than an outpatient program, partial hospitalization / day treatment is a good option. People are usually enrolled into this type of treatment as an avoidance measure when it comes to their substance abuse problems or as a transition back into their life in the community. Partial hospitalization / day treatment ordinarily lasts for several hours a day (if not the entire day itself) and for several days throughout the week (if not the entire week). During their time in treatment clients will likely participate in one on one counseling and group therapy in addition to other social activities to build their life skills.
